You Be The Judge : Why Manny Won

-Philipp Inno

In a 10-point system, the boxer  who wins a round is given 10 points, and the other boxer gets nine points. (10 -9)
If there was a  knockdown in the round (10-8)
2 knock downs (10-7)
If a  judge can’t decide who won the round, it is  scored 10-10.
